Output 18b3184c270a41d2b20bc253f312de82a1d38039d07ecf00a1160203413e7717:1

value
215760
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23c43e8fc7f9015f2dfc3eefdd87c52f7e0f9bd7 OP_EQUAL
address
34x8fZEG8naC1MJViZkEkVbKma78QLvKw7
transaction
18b3184c270a41d2b20bc253f312de82a1d38039d07ecf00a1160203413e7717
confirmations
459856
spent
true